Underpinning Service in Columbus, OH
Underpinning services involve strengthening and stabilizing the foundation of a property to address issues such as uneven floors, cracks in walls, or sinking areas. This process typically includes installing support piers or other reinforcement systems beneath the existing foundation to ensure stability and prevent further damage. Projects requiring underpinning are often necessary in cases of soil shifting, aging structures, or after significant construction work nearby that impacts the foundation’s integrity.
Homeowners considering underpinning usually want to understand the scope of the work, including the types of support systems used and the potential impact on their property. It’s important to evaluate the extent of foundation movement, the underlying causes of instability, and how the process might affect daily living during and after the project. Proper assessment and planning can help ensure the property’s safety and long-term stability.

Underpinning Service Questions
What is underpinning service used for? Underpinning is used to strengthen and stabilize building foundations that have become damaged or weakened over time.
What types of properties benefit from underpinning? Residential homes, commercial buildings, and historic structures that experience foundation settling or cracking can benefit from underpinning.
How does underpinning improve a property? It provides additional support to the foundation, preventing further settling and structural issues.
When should property owners consider underpinning? When signs like uneven floors, cracks in walls, or doors that don't close properly appear, underpinning may be needed.
